The Turkish Prime Minister Recep Tayyip Erdogan said in his meeting with Palestinian President Mahmoud Abbas on Friday that the Egyptian initiative will not lead to a solution and that Hamas should reach an agreement where Israel power against the Palestinians is eliminated, reported "Asharq Al-Awsat".
Abbas requested Erdogan to convince Hamas to accept the Egypt offer. The Turkish prime minister replied that they are interested in a dignified ceasefire. The two agreed that "the Israeli aggression must be stopped unconditionally and return to the 2012 undrstandings".
